Meet Barbados’ newest batting sensation.
Deswin Currency set tongues wagging yesterday after completing his third successive century in the LIME Under-15 Cricket Competition.
He stroked an unbeaten 100 that lifted Easy Bake St Leonard’s to a total of 189 for three in 27 overs against Lester Vaughan at Cane Garden.
It followed his 120 against Coleridge & Parry at Richmond Gap in the second series last week and 100 not out against Garrison at Beckles Road in the opening round.
